Snow had her babies on Friday. She's a great mommy, and they are doing well.

Last night (Monday) I saw one baby outside the nest. I picked her up and put her back in, thinking Snow forgot her.

Today, again, I found her outside the nest again, while the rest of the babies were nursing. I moved her closer, and Snow pulled her back to nurse.

Any explanation for this behavior? Is she isolating the baby? Or just being forgetful?

She has 8. Now she separated out 3 of them in the little house I put in the cage and the rest are outside in the paper towel nest.
Should I take the little house out so they are all visible?
 
i would remove the house, and just give her a ton of paper towels to nest with and see if she continues to separate them out. Do the babies all have milk bellies or look like they are growing?
 
I took out the house and gave her a bunch of paper towels.
No milk bellies but they all seem to be growing. I think you are right she might have split them up, I see her nursing a few while others are in a different area, or whoever is intrepid enough to crawl after her.
